Concern and protest over U.S involvement in the failing Vietnam War additionally influenced style . Camouflage patterns in military clothing, developed to help military personnel be less visible to enemy forces, seeped into streetwear designs within the 1960s. Camouflage tendencies have disappeared and resurfaced a quantity of instances since then, appearing in high style iterations in the Nineteen Nineties. Designers corresponding to Valentino, Dior, and Dolce & Gabbana mixed camouflage into their runway and ready-to-wear collections.

The dressing practices of the powerful have traditionally been mediated by way of art and the practices of the courts. The seems of the French court docket have been disseminated by way of prints from the sixteenth century on, however gained cohesive design with the event of a centralized courtroom beneath King Louis XIV, which produced an identifiable type that took his name. At the start of the 20th century, fashion magazines began to include images of assorted trend designs and became much more influential than in the past. In cities all through the world these magazines had been significantly sought after and had a profound effect on public taste in clothes. Talented illustrators drew beautiful trend plates for the publications which lined the latest developments in style and sweetness. Perhaps the most well-known of these magazines was La Gazette du Bon Ton, which was based in 1912 by Lucien Vogel and regularly published till 1925 .

Some fashion commercials have been accused of racism and led to boycotts from prospects. Globally identified Swedish fashion brand H&M confronted this issue with one of its youngsters's wear ads in 2018. A Black baby carrying a hoodie with the slogan "coolest monkey within the jungle" was featured within the ad.
